International Transmission of Information: A Study of the Relationship between the U.S. And Greek Stock Markets
This article investigates the international information transmission between the US and Greek stock markets using daily data from the Athens Stock Exchange and the S&P 500 Index returns. The results show no spillovers between these 2 markets for the conditional mean and variance. Also, the coint...
